As I settled into my courtside seat for the PBA Commissioner's Cup semifinals, I knew I was about to witness something special. The energy in the arena was electric, with fans buzzing about the potential game-changing moments that could unfold. Having covered Philippine basketball for over a decade, I've developed an instinct for when history is about to be made, and tonight felt different. The PBA courtside reporter's perspective offers something truly unique - we're close enough to hear the players' conversations, see the sweat on their brows, and capture those split-second moments that television cameras often miss.

What makes this role so fascinating isn't just the proximity to the action, but the stories that emerge from being literally inches away from the drama. I remember one particular play that perfectly illustrates why my job never gets old. It was during the third quarter when June Mar Faltuaa drove to the basket with that distinctive power that makes him such a force to reckon with. The controversial play had a driving Tautuaa slamming the ball off Kelly Williams in what initially looked like a missed dunk before the ball bounced high off the back rim and straight back in. From my angle, I could see the determination in Tautuaa's eyes as he charged toward the basket, and the split-second calculation Williams made as he positioned himself for the block. The ball hung in the air for what felt like an eternity before deciding its fate, and in that moment, the entire arena held its breath.

Statistics show that approximately 68% of controversial calls happen within the painted area, and this play exemplified why the low post becomes such a theater of conflict. The raw athleticism displayed in that single sequence - the power, the timing, the unpredictable physics of the basketball - these are the moments that define games and sometimes entire seasons. What television viewers might have seen as a lucky bounce was actually the result of incredible force and precise angles that created that unique trajectory. Having witnessed thousands of plays from this vantage point, I can tell you that what appears random often has underlying causes that only become apparent when you're close enough to feel the impact.
